Transaction 07bc77e491539d8e82b6e0791e021743ccd32e372edd929fba0e7ecebf65e4d7

1 Input
2 Outputs
  • 07bc77e491539d8e82b6e0791e021743ccd32e372edd929fba0e7ecebf65e4d7:0
  • value  8256870
    address  19D2vqvBjrRsNAYhJ2xMiK9KkSFbjsrhvg
  • 07bc77e491539d8e82b6e0791e021743ccd32e372edd929fba0e7ecebf65e4d7:1
  • value  444558937
    address  1FeAJd58yrTFKuyu4BsBWsRgpx96VR1Yaf